Complementary Colors for #693C7E

The complementary color for #693C7E is #507C3C.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.

Analogous Colors for #693C7E

The analogous colors for #693C7E are #473C7C and #7C3C70. These three colors sit next to each other on the color wheel, creating a natural and harmonious color combination.

Triadic Colors for #693C7E

The triadic colors for #693C7E are #7C683C and #3C7C68. These three colors are evenly spaced around the color wheel, offering a vibrant and balanced color combination.

Shades of #693C7E

These are the darker variations of #693C7E.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#543065 and #3F244C. This progression shows how #693C7E dar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.

Tints of #693C7E

Tints are created by adding white to the original color, like #876398 and #A58AB2. This progression shows how #693C7E. lightens from left to right, creating softer variations of the original color.
